The Hyundai Veloster N represents a unique blend of performance and design, proudly standing as the first performance halo from Hyundai's N division. With production spanning from 2019 to 2022, this modern Korean hot hatch has already started to carve out a niche in the collector's market, especially among enthusiasts in Harrisburg.
Developed under the meticulous guidance of Albert Biermann, former head of development at BMW M, the Veloster N’s performance DNA is evident in its Nurburgring-tuned chassis and turbocharged powertrain. As an emerging collector's item, particularly the manual transmission variants from 2019-2020, these vehicles not only offer thrilling driving experiences but also represent a historical milestone in Hyundai's journey towards performance excellence.

Known issues by generation
The Veloster N, particularly those equipped with the 2.0L Theta II T-GDI turbocharged engine, may experience carbon buildup on intake valves, necessitating walnut-blasting services every 60-80k miles. Early-production models may also be affected by blowby and crankcase ventilation issues, requiring verification of recall completion. The manual transmission is robust but may have synchro wear, while the N-DCT introduces advanced features that could lead to mechatronic wear over time. Regular maintenance is critical to preserving the performance and value of these vehicles.
